City of Reno NV  Holiday Tree Lighting Event - Mob Flash and Holiday Ice Spectacular

Nearly 1000 residents came downtown for the annual tree lighting ceremony and free skate night at the Rink on the River. This year the Billinghurst Middle School Choir sang before Mayor Bob Cashell pushed the button to light the 44-foot tree. Spectators were surprized when a flash mob broke out in the crowd with about 150 dancers of all ages doing a mix of dances to holiday music. City of Reno NV Housing Authority Rehabilitates Foreclosed Homes in Northeast Reno

The Executive Director of the Reno Housing Authority David Morton takes City of Reno staff on a tour of the first homes the agency bought and rehabilitated as part of a plan to revitalize an area of northeast Reno. Reno Council Member Jessica Sferrazza spearheaded the move to obtain a grant from US Senator Harry Reid to purchase foreclosed homes and fix them up, so residents with low incomes can live there. City of Reno NV, Local Water Company Replaces Earthquake Damaged Pipe with

Truckee Meadows Water Authority is replacing the flume in Mogul that feeds water from the Truckee River to the Chalk Bluff Storage and Treatment Plant. The engineering for the project is environmentally friendly, which made it eligible for a low interest loan in President Obama's Stimulus Package. TMWA hired contractor Reno Tahoe Construction to lay 8400 feet of pipe into a fifteen foot deep trench and 38-hundred feet of concrete boxes.
